Health Economics Analyst

Medtronic is a global healthcare technology company focused on alleviating pain and restoring health. They are seeking a Health Economics Analyst to develop data-driven resources supporting patient access, while structuring data for analysis and building reporting workflows.

Responsibilities

Consolidate and organize data from multiple sources into a structured, relational data model
Develop and maintain automated dashboards and interactive reports in Power BI (or equivalent BI tools)
Translate and adapt Excel-based economic models into customer value communication software, ensuring model logic, calculations, and assumptions are accurately represented
Translate business requirements into analytical solutions and visual reports
Provide training or guidance to business users on how to navigate dashboards and interpret outputs
